  15. Semantics, but very important ones. Form the G8 summit. No mention of a crime...only if the US Attorney finds that someone leaked the info. Q: Given recent developments in the CIA leak case, particularly Vice President [Dick] Cheney's discussions with the investigators, do you still stand by what you said several months ago, a suggestion that it might be difficult to identify anybody who leaked the agent's name? BUSH: That's up to -- Q: And, and, do you stand by your pledge to fire anyone found to have done so? BUSH: Yes. And that's up to the U.S. attorney to find the facts. This year, he changes story and raises the bar: " And if someone committed a crime, they will no longer work in my administration,"" Now, it requires a crime. A critical difference. Before it was just whoever leaked it, now it is only if the leak is a crime. If it was not Rove, they probably would have been fired already. Why yes, my license number is a palindrome.
